Ballot Marking Devices: An Accessible Vote of Confidence
As Election Day approaches, millions of New Yorkers are preparing to vote. If you’ve ever felt frustrated or discouraged trying to vote on a paper ballot that is too difficult to read, you are not alone. However, you can ease this stressful situation by using a Ballot Marking Device (BMD), an accessible machine that can enlarge your ballot’s font size or audibly read out every word through headphones.
